Soul Bar & Bistro

Arguably Auckland’s most iconic terrace, there is no mistaking the elegant atmosphere created by the hanging flower baskets, waterfront backdrop and mouth-watering fare served up at SOUL.

Opening Times

11am – 10pm Sunday – Thursday

11am – 1am Friday – Saturday

Cuisine
European

Parking

There are multiple parking buildings in Downtown Auckland that are in close proximity to Viaduct Harbour precinct. Street parking in and around the area is also closeby. Visit the parking building websites directly for information about the number of spaces available, wheelchair accessibility, and parking rates.
